Exactly How to Area Red Flags in a Dog Day care
Ideally, a pet childcare ought to separate pets into groups based upon size, power degree and temperament. This will minimize behavioral problems and injuries.
Ask concerning their plans on snoozes and breaks for the pets Many dogs require to be kenneled or separated from the group in order to relax and recharge.
1. There are too many canines.
A day care that's chock-full isn't going to provide your pet dog the interest and communication they require. It can likewise cause behavior troubles such as crashes, battles, and anxiety.
When you explore the center try to find a calmness, organized atmosphere. You can ask the personnel regarding the number of canines they monitor at a time. You ought to also ask them about their training and expertise of canine body language. They ought to be able to acknowledge early indications of discomfort or hostility and supply the correct treatment.
Likewise, watch out for any type of centers that utilize gadgets like e-collars or prong collars or physical modifications (determining, getting hold of or pushing). These techniques are outdated and can cause serious injury or even death to a dog.
2. There isn't adequate team
The variety of team member ought to vary depending upon the dimension of the center, additional services provided and staff training, yet any kind of proportion that is a little bit as well low or has high turn over will certainly be a warning. This might imply that your dog is not being supervised sufficient and will likely go to danger of damage or escape.
Look for team that have training on identifying pet dog body language, stress signals and ways to de-escalate hostile pet dogs utilizing their voice, gentle hands and separation approaches versus screaming and other hazardous methods. Seek a clear procedure that includes interaction with the dog boarding kennel proprietors, veterinary consultations and what to do when your pet ends up being overstimulated or sick throughout their keep.
Ask about climate control-- way too much or insufficient sunlight can be equally as demanding for a pet dog as excessive heat. Additionally, ask about covered outdoor locations to assist your dog play pleasantly throughout rainy or gusty weather condition.
3. The facility gives off fecal and/or pee odor
A solid smell from urine or feces suggests that the facility is unclean Pee and fecal waste produce ammonia gas which can create inflammation to the eyes and lungs of those around it. It is very important that a daycare facility complies with proper cleansing methods, including prompt elimination and daily cleaning of bed linen.
A daycare needs to enjoy to show you their center throughout business hours. If they reject or provide excuses like it's as well harmful to have site visitors or it would certainly distract the dogs, this is a red flag.
Ask if the staff members are accredited in pet emergency treatment and CPR. You must likewise figure out what their occurrence assessment procedure is in situation of an emergency. Do they have home windows, garage doors or skylights that they can open to generate fresh air? Researches have revealed that the high quality of air in an area can affect the pet's mood and power level. This is specifically true in high-activity centers like a canine childcare.
4. The facility isn't tidy.
If you tour the facility and locate it filthy or unclean, that is a red flag. Inquire to describe exactly how they clean the kennels, including a disinfecting regimen, and how usually. Likewise, inquire if they enable unannounced brows through and if they dissuade moms and dads from going to the childcare while their dog remains in playgroup.
Ask if the team is trained in pet dog behavior and first aid, and just how they deal with behavior problems. Prevent centers that utilize rehabilitative collars (e-collars, prong collars) or physical adjustments (pressing, strangling, pinning), which are not only obsolete but can cause long-term behavioral concerns.
A good facility needs to separate pet dogs right into small teams based upon temperament and dimension, and urge naps during the day. Additionally, ask if the facility supplies crate/kennel time to give a space for pet dogs that need to kick back. They need to also examine injuries on a regular basis.
